While it hadn't been fully confirmed, Tiger Woods had been talking for several weeks about a return to competition at the Masters Tournament in 2026.

But one day after his appearance in The Golf League's playoffs, that plan had a definitive end.

Woods was in a car accident on March 27 and has been charged with DUI. On March 31, he declared that he was stepping away from golf to seek treatment.

Both the Masters Tournament and the PGA Tour made public statements of support for the former No. 1 golfer in the world.

Woods has won five green jackets, the latest in an upset result in 2019. Woods' professional career has stagnated since then due to a host of medical issues and, now, multiple car accidents.

Why is Tiger Woods not playing the 2026 Masters?​


According to Golfweek on March 27, "Woods was traveling at a high rate of speed in a Land Rover and attempted to pass a truck pulling a trailer on a two-lane road when Woods swiped the trailer and his vehicle rolled on its side, coming to rest on the driver's side, according to the Martin County Sheriff's Office. Woods crawled out of the vehicle and showed signs of impairment."

In later published reports of police body-cam footage, officers were concerned with Woods' health after the accident and him failing a field sobriety test.

He eventually posted a statment saying he was stepping away from golf.

Tiger Woods' history at the Masters​


After a pair of appearances as the US Amateur champion -- and the only missed cut at Augusta in his career -- Woods announced the dominance to come with a record romp in 1997, shooting an 18-under 270 to win by 12 shots. It, at the time, made him the youngest Masters champion and the holder of the best total score.

Woods also donned the green jacket in 2001, 2002 and 2005 before the 2019 shocker. From 2005-11, he never finished worse than sixth here.

But injuries began to take their toll. Woods did not play in 2014, 2016, 2017 and 2021. Since the COVID Masters of 2020, Woods has not shot a round in the 60s at Augusta National, and under par only once in 10 tries.

He made the cut in 2023 but was forced to withdraw in the third round, and shot 82-77 on the weekend in 2024, clearly suffering from the aftereffects of multiple surgeries.

Tiger Woods' Masters Past Results​


‘95: 72-72-77-72–293 T41

‘96: 75-75–150 T60

‘97: 70-66-65-69–270 1

‘98: 71-72-72-70–285 T8

‘99: 72-72-70-75–289 T18

‘00: 75-72-68-69–284 5

‘01: 70-66-68-68–272 1

‘02: 70-69-66-71–276 1

‘03: 76-73-66-75–290 T15

‘04: 75-69-75-71–290 T22

‘05: 74-66-65-71–276 1

‘06: 72-71-71-70–284 T3

‘07: 73-74-72-72–291 T2

‘08: 72-71-68-72–283 2

‘09: 70-72-70-68–280 T6

‘10: 68-70-70-69–277 T4

‘11: 71-66-74-67–278 T4

‘12: 72-75-72-74–293 T40

‘13: 70-73-70-70–283 T4

‘15: 73-69-68-73–283 T17

‘18: 73-75-72-69–289 T32

‘19: 70-68-67-70–275 1

‘20: 68-71-72-76–287 T38

‘22: 71-74-78-78–301 47

‘23: 74-73–WD

‘24: 73-72-82-77–304 60
